Understanding UTXO and the URPD Chart

Martinez used the UTXO Realized Price Distribution (URPD) chart from Glassnode to support his warning. To make it simple, UTXO stands for Unspent Transaction Output, which means units of Bitcoin that haven't been spent after a transaction. The URPD chart shows how much Bitcoin was bought at different price levels. This helps to understand market mood and investor behavior.

Key Support and Resistance Levels

The URPD chart identifies critical support and resistance levels. It shows that 504,619 BTC were bought at the rate of $66,254. This could act as a strong support level for Bitcoin. If Bitcoin fails to climb back above $66,254, its next potential support level is $61,101, where 191,366 BTC were purchased.
